Pearlie Magee

It is with great pleasure that I, Pearlie M. Magee, submit my name for the position of vice-president for TCNAA. I am a 1980 graduate of Tougaloo where I majored in Psychology-Mental Health. I am originally from Tylertown, MS and currently reside in Wylie, TX. I am married to Jacqueline Mage and we have three children. Two of our children, Danielle Magee Donnelly ’18 and Amber Magee ’22 are graduates of Tougaloo. Danielle is a practicing veterinarian in Richardson, TX and Amber is a second year law student at Suffolk University Law School in Boston, MA. Both graduated valedictorian in their respective class at Tougaloo. Our son, Christian, is an agent with a major payroll company in Richardson, TX.

Shortly after graduating from Tougaloo I worked as the Assistant Director of Admissions and Recruitment for five years under the leadership of Mr. Halbert E. Dockins. I gained valuable knowledge and experience in this position which further solidified my love and commitment to Tougaloo.

I am a life member of TCNAA and a member of the DFW Tougaloo Alumni Chapter where I served as president of the chapter during the height of the COVID-19 period. Having to restructure how we met and conducted our meetings during COVID-19 was a challenge. We were able to successfully keep the chapter on track by switching to online meetings. Currently, I am vice-president. I have been involved with recruiting students in the area and increasing our alumni membership. In addition, I am a member of the Alpha Iota Iota Chapter of Omega Psi Phi Fraternity in Plano, TX. I serve on the fundraising committee. I retired from State Farm Insurance Company over two years ago after 34 years of service.

I am soliciting your vote for vice-president of TCNAA. Together we can make a difference. May Tougaloo College, the Eagle Queen forever stand proud.
